DC villain Lex Luthor is reportedly going to receive his own R rated feature.

Following the divisive success of Joker, Warner Bros is allegedly planning on giving another one of the DC Comic villains their own movie. The news came via CheatSheet who claim the news came from “a credible comic book insider” named Mike Sutton.

Sutton wrote on his invite-only Facebook page: “No Man of Steel; he’s pure fiction in this alternate universe.”

He continued: “To WB, this has the potential of being a modern-day Citizen Kane. You see Luthor grow up from being an awkward intellectual kid to corrupt wealthy businessman to president of the United States. Slap on an R rating and leave the comic books behind but perhaps put a twist on the myth such as making Lois Lane his First Lady, but also the reporter who brings him down.”

Sutton went on to reveal that Warner Bros is interested in creating an R rated Lex Luthor movie. Marvel has homed in on the family market whereas the DC universe has the opportunity to create darker movies for an adult audience.
